What Exactly Is a Low Profile Ceiling Fan?

A low profile ceiling fan, at its core, is designed to mount directly against the ceiling with no dropping downrod. This minimalist approach minimizes the distance between the fan’s motor housing and the ceiling surface, typically leaving only 2 to 4 inches of clearance. This is in stark contrast to a standard ceiling fan, which often requires a downrod of 6 inches to several feet to suspend the motor and blades away from the ceiling for optimal airflow and to meet safety height regulations. The engineering challenge is significant: achieving efficient air movement with blades that are much closer to the ceiling and, consequently, to each other. Manufacturers overcome this with specially designed blade pitches (the angle of the blades) and high-torque motors that can push air effectively even in this constrained space. It’s a perfect marriage of form and function, where the "form" is a sleek, modern look that doesn’t intrude into the room’s vertical space, and the "function" is reliable, safe cooling.

How They Differ from Standard & Industrial Fans

The differences extend beyond just height. Standard ceiling fans rely on a downrod to create a "column" of air, drawing air up and over the blades before pushing it down. This circulation pattern is less effective in a low profile design because the blades have less room to "grab" air. Therefore, low profile fans often feature wider blades or a greater number of blades (sometimes 5 or 6 instead of the common 4 or 5) to move a comparable volume of air (measured in CFM, or Cubic Feet per Minute). Their motor housings are also typically more compact and streamlined. Industrial fans, like large paddle fans or barrel fans, are built for vast, open spaces with high ceilings and prioritize raw power over aesthetics. A low profile fan is designed for the residential environment, balancing adequate airflow with quiet operation and decorative appeal to complement your home’s interior design.

The Undeniable Benefits of Choosing a Low Profile Fan

Maximizing Headroom and Safety in Tight Spaces

This is the primary, non-negotiable benefit. For rooms with ceilings lower than 8 feet, a standard fan with a 6-inch downrod plus blade clearance can easily violate the recommended 7-foot minimum from the floor to the blade tips set by safety organizations like UL (Underwriters Laboratories). A low profile fan keeps the entire assembly safely above this threshold, eliminating the risk of accidental contact. This is crucial in hallways, basements, apartments, and bedrooms with sloped ceilings where headroom is at a premium. You reclaim valuable vertical space, making the room feel less cluttered and more open.

Energy Efficiency and Year-Round Comfort

Modern low profile fans are energy-efficient marvels. Most use DC (direct current) motors instead of older AC (alternating current) motors. A DC motor can use up to 70% less energy while providing the same or greater airflow. This translates to significant savings on your electricity bill, especially if you run your fan for extended periods. Furthermore, ceiling fans don’t cool the air; they create a wind chill effect, making you feel cooler by accelerating evaporation on your skin. This allows you to raise your thermostat by 4°F in summer without sacrificing comfort, leading to major savings on air conditioning costs. In winter, reversing the fan’s direction (to clockwise on low speed) gently pulls cool air up and pushes warm air trapped near the ceiling down along the walls, improving heat distribution and potentially saving up to 15% on heating costs.

Critical Installation Considerations: Getting It Right the First Time

Ceiling Height and Sloped Ceilings

The golden rule is blade tips must be at least 7 feet from the floor. For a low profile fan, this means your ceiling height must be sufficient to accommodate the fan’s total height (motor housing + blade drop) plus this safety clearance. For 8-foot ceilings, a low profile fan is often the only safe and code-compliant option. For 9-foot ceilings, you might still opt for a low profile fan for aesthetic reasons, or a standard fan with a very short downrod (3-6 inches). Sloped ceilings require special attention. You must use a sloped ceiling adapter kit (often sold separately) to ensure the fan hangs level. Measuring the exact pitch and minimum height at the fan’s mounting point is essential before purchase.

Electrical Box and Mounting Strength

This is a non-negotiable safety issue. Ceiling fans are heavy and vibrate. You cannot install a fan on a standard light fixture box. You must have a UL-listed fan-rated electrical box that is securely mounted to a ceiling joist or a robust fan brace (like the ones from ** remodeler-friendly brands like Fanimation or Monte Carlo). The box must be rated to hold the fan’s weight. If you’re unsure, consult a licensed electrician. Improper mounting is the leading cause of fan failures and accidents.

Wiring and Switch Compatibility

Most new fans are compatible with standard single-pole switches. However, if you want independent control of the fan and light from separate wall switches, your electrical box must have two separate hot wires (plus neutral and ground). If you only have one hot wire, you’ll need to use a remote control kit or a wall-mounted variable speed control that replaces your single switch. Always turn off power at the breaker before any installation work.

DIY vs. Professional Installation

While many low profile fans are designed for easier installation due to their lighter weight and simpler mounting, electrical work is involved. If you are comfortable with basic electrical wiring, have the correct rated box, and follow the manufacturer’s instructions meticulously, DIY is feasible. However, if your ceiling has no existing fan box, you need to run new wiring, or you’re simply uncomfortable with the process, hiring a licensed electrician is a wise investment for safety, code compliance, and long-term peace of mind.

Smart Buying Guide: What to Look For

Determining the Right Size (Blade Span)

Fan size is determined by the blade span (diameter). The rule of thumb: the fan’s blades should be roughly the same width as the room’s smallest dimension, but with a clearance of at least 2 feet from walls or furniture.

  • Small Rooms (up to 75 sq ft): 29-36 inch span (e.g., bedroom, home office).
  • Medium Rooms (76-144 sq ft): 42-50 inch span (e.g., living room, large bedroom).
  • Large Rooms (145-225 sq ft): 52-60 inch span (e.g., great room, open-concept living/dining).
    For very long, narrow rooms, you might consider two smaller fans instead of one large one.

Airflow Power (CFM) and Efficiency

Look for the CFM rating on the fan’s spec sheet. This tells you how much air it moves. For a medium room (144 sq ft), you’ll want a fan with at least 3,000-4,000 CFM on high speed. More importantly, look at the CFM per Watt (CFM/W) ratio. This is the true measure of efficiency. A high-quality DC motor fan will often have a CFM/W of 50-80+, meaning it moves a lot of air for very little electricity. ENERGY STAR certification is a great shorthand for identifying efficient models.

Noise Level (Sones)

Noise is measured in sones. The lower the number, the quieter the fan.

  • 1-2 sones: Very quiet, ideal for bedrooms and nurseries.
  • 3-4 sones: Moderate, acceptable for living rooms and kitchens.
  • 5+ sones: Noticeably loud, generally not recommended for quiet spaces.
    Check independent reviews for real-world noise reports, as manufacturer specs can be optimistic.

Light Kit Integration

Many low profile fans come with or have optional integrated LED light kits. This is a major advantage for flush mounts, as adding a separate pendant or downlight might defeat the purpose of the low-profile design. Look for fans with dimmable, high-CRI (Color Rendering Index) LEDs (CRI > 80) for better color accuracy and ambiance. Ensure the light output (lumens) is sufficient for your room’s needs.

Control Options

  • Pull Chains: Simple, reliable, but less convenient.
  • Wall Controls: Variable speed controls are great for fine-tuning airflow.
  • Remote Controls: Very convenient, especially for high-mounted fans. Some use RF (radio frequency) that works through walls.
  • Smart Home Integration: The premium option. Fans compatible with Wi-Fi (via apps), Bluetooth, or smart home hubs (like Google Home, Amazon Alexa, or Apple HomeKit) allow for scheduling, voice control, and integration with other smart devices.

Maintenance and Longevity: Keeping Your Fan in Top Shape

Regular Cleaning: The 3-Month Rule

Dust buildup on blades unbalances the fan, causes excess noise, and reduces efficiency. Every 3 months, turn the fan off and use a microfiber cloth or a dusting wand with an extendable handle to wipe each blade. For stubborn grime, a mild solution of dish soap and water on a damp cloth is sufficient. Never use abrasive cleaners or spray directly onto the motor housing.

Blade Balancing: Silence is Golden

A wobbly fan is annoying and can stress the mounting. Most fans come with a balancing kit (small plastic clips and weights). First, ensure all screws are tightened. If wobble persists, attach the clip to the trailing edge of a blade at different positions until the wobble minimizes. Then, note the position and replace the clip with the adhesive weight provided. For persistent issues, a dynamic blade balancer (a tool that spins the blades and identifies the heavy spot) is a worthwhile investment for enthusiasts.

Motor and Bearing Care

Listen for changes in sound. A low humming is normal, but grinding, screeching, or excessive buzzing indicates a problem. This is often due to dry bearings. Once a year, you can try to lubricate some older models (check your manual—many modern DC motors are sealed and don’t require lubrication). For most, the solution is to tighten all screws (motor housing, blade brackets, downrod connection) as vibration can loosen them over time. If noises persist, it may be a failing motor, and a professional should assess it.
